DR. DON ALLEN DAVIS MD (NPI 1154528693) is an individual cardiovascular disease provider in Panama City, Florida, licensed in Florida (ME120200) and active in the NPI registry since June 2007. He is enrolled in Medicare PECOS, is affiliated with Hca Florida Gulf Coast Hospital, and is a graduate of Louisiana State University School Of Medicine In Shreveport (2007).

Definition
An internist who specializes in diseases of the heart and blood vessels and manages complex cardiac conditions such as heart attacks and life-threatening, abnormal heartbeat rhythms.

Routine electrocardiogram (ecg) using at least 12 leads with interpretation and report 93000
An electrocardiogram (ECG) is a non-invasive test that records your heart's electrical activity. Using 12 leads attached to your body, it captures data to help identify heart conditions. A doctor interprets the results and provides a report.

Ultrasound of heart with color-depicted blood flow, rate, direction and valve function 93306
This is a heart ultrasound, also known as an echocardiogram. It uses sound waves to create pictures of your heart, showing how blood flows through it. The color depicts the blood flow's speed and direction. It also checks the heart's valves to ensure they're working properly.

Nuclear medicine studies of heart muscle at rest and with stress and spect 78452
Nuclear medicine studies of the heart involve two parts: rest and stress. During rest, images are taken of your heart at ease. During stress, images are taken after exercise or medication-induced stress. SPECT is a special imaging technique providing 3D pictures of your heart, helping identify any issues.
